Presentasi sedang didownload. Silahkan tunggu

Presentasi sedang didownload. Silahkan tunggu

PERTEMUAN 8 BENTUK DATA FLOW DIAGRAM. Bentuk DFD Ada 2 bentuk DFD : 1.DFD Fisik (Physical Data Flow Diagram) biasanya digunakan utk menggambarkan aliran.

Presentasi serupa


Presentasi berjudul: "PERTEMUAN 8 BENTUK DATA FLOW DIAGRAM. Bentuk DFD Ada 2 bentuk DFD : 1.DFD Fisik (Physical Data Flow Diagram) biasanya digunakan utk menggambarkan aliran."— Transcript presentasi:

1 PERTEMUAN 8 BENTUK DATA FLOW DIAGRAM

2 Bentuk DFD Ada 2 bentuk DFD : 1.DFD Fisik (Physical Data Flow Diagram) biasanya digunakan utk menggambarkan aliran data di dalam sebuah sistem secara fisik dan menggambarkan semua unsur dan teknologi yang ada pada sistem tersebut 2.DFD Logika (Logical Data Flow Diagram) Biasanya digunakan untuk menggambarkan aliran data pada suatu sistem secara logis dan hanya berupa ide-ide saja, tanpa memasukkan unsur-unsur teknologi yang digunakan

3 DFD Logika Tidak menekankan pada bagaimana sistem diterapkan, tetapi hanya pada logika dari kebutuhan-kebutuhan sistem, yaitu proses- proses apa yg dibutuhkan. Sistem yg diusulkan belum tentu dipakai, jadi biasanya digambarkan scr logika dulu Untuk sistem terkomputerisasi, biasanya proses-proses yg digambarkan berupa proses- proses komputer saja.

4 DFD Fisik Ditekankan pada bagaimana proses-proses dari sistem diterapkan (cara, oleh, dan dimana) DFD fisik harus memuat: 1.Proses-proses terkomputerisasi /manual 2.Nama arus data menunjukkan fakta penerapannya spt no.formulir dan medianya (mis: Telpon,surat, form program) 3.Data store dituliskan teknologinya 4.Nama data store hrs sesuai penerapannya 5.Proses hrs menunjukkan nama dari pemroses

5 Contoh DFD Logis 3.0 merekam transaksi dan posting GL Barang_dijual Detail_transaksi Detail_penjualan Transaksi_piutang Piutang_langganan Ringkasan_ penjualan Tembusan_jurnal Faktur_tembusan_ Kredit_dan_tem- busan_jurnal Tembusan_per- mintaan_ persediaan Status_langganan Order_ penjualan Status_langganan Order_ penjualan Order penjualanBack-order Rekam_ Order_penjualan Rekam_ back-order Order_ langganan persediaan Buku besar penjualan Piutang dagang Langganan D7 Langganan Gudang Pengiriman Manajer kredit 1.0 memproses order langganan 2.0 memveri- fikasi kredit D8 D1 D3 D4 Transaksi barang D5 D6 Order penjualan D8

6 Contoh DFD Fisik 3.0 merekam transaksi dan posting GL Akuntansi SQLInsert: Barang_dijual SQLInsert: Detail_transaksi SQLInsert: Detail_penjualan SQLInsert: Transaksi_piutang SQL Insert: Piutang_langganan SQL Insert: Ringkasan_ penjualan Form: Tembusan_jurnal Print out: Faktur_tembusan_ Kredit_dan_tem- busan_jurnal Print Out: Tembusan_per- mintaan_ persediaan SQL Select: Status_langganan Order_ penjualan Status_langganan Form: Order_ penjualan MySQL: Order penjualan MySQL: Back- order SQL Insert: Rekam_ Order_penjualan SQL Insert: Rekam_ back-order WinGUI: Order_ langganan MySQL: persediaan MySQL: Buku besar MySQL: penjualan MySQL: Piutang dagang MySQL: Langganan D7 Langganan Gudang Pengiriman Manajer kredit 1.0 memproses order Langganan Penjualan 2.0 memveri- fikasi Kredit Pimpinan D8 D1 D3 D4 MySQL: Transaksi barang D5 D6 MySQL: Order penjualan D8

7 TINGKATAN DFD Di dalam DFD ada 3 tingkatan (Level) 1.Diagram Konteks (Context Diagram) 2.Diagram Nol / O (Overview Diagram / Level O) 3.Diagram Rinci

8 DIAGRAM KONTEKS Mencoba menggambarkan sistem pertama kali secara garis besar Context diagram hanya mengandung satu (1) proses saja yg diberi nomor proses 0 Mewakili seluruh proses dari sistem dan menggambarkan hubungan input/output antara sistem dengan dunia luarnya (external entity)

9 Diagram Level O Sebelum membuat DAD level O, terlebih dulu buatlah Diagram Dekomposisi yg menggambarkan level proses-proses dalam DFD DAD level O menguraikan proses yang ada pada Diagram Konteks menjadi beberapa proses yang lebih kecil Proses diberi nomor 1.0, 2.0,dst.

10 Diagram Rinci Menguraikan proses-proses yang ada di dalam Diagram Level O menjadi proses-proses yang lebih rinci Tidak semua proses dapat dipecah Proses-proses diberi nomor sesuai nomor proses sebelumnya (pada Level O) misal 2.1, 2.2, 3.1, dst Diagram Rinci merupakan level-level selanjutnya dan biasa disebut Level 1, Level 2, dst (Kalau ada)

11 Dekomposisi Proses Dekomposisi – tindakan dari pemecahan sistem menjadi subkomponen. Tiap tingkat abstraksi memberi rincian lebih jauh.

12 Diagram Dekomposisi Digram dekomposisi – alat bantu yang digunakan untuk menggambarkan dekomposisi dari sistem. Disebut juga bagan hirarki.

13 Tingkatan Pembuatan DFD Berdasarkan Diagram Dekomposisi 1.DFD Konteks 2.DFD Kejadian 3.DFD Sub Sistem 4.DFD Sistem

14 DAD Kejadian Level 1 DAD Kejadian DAD Konteks DAD Sub Sistem DAD Sistem

15 Contoh DFD Kejadian Order penjualan Rekam_ Order_penjualan Order_ langganan Langganan menerima order langganan D8 Data_Validasi_ Order_Penjualan Record_ Order_Penjualan Pimpinan Memverifi kasi order langganan Order penjualan D8 Rekam_verifikasi _order_Penjualan

16 Contoh DFD Konteks Tembusan _permin- taan_persediaan Faktur, tembusan kredit Status_langganan Langganan Manajer kredit Gudang Pengiriman 0 Transaksi Penjualan Order_Langga nan


Download ppt "PERTEMUAN 8 BENTUK DATA FLOW DIAGRAM. Bentuk DFD Ada 2 bentuk DFD : 1.DFD Fisik (Physical Data Flow Diagram) biasanya digunakan utk menggambarkan aliran."

Presentasi serupa


Iklan oleh Google